About this product
Govee RGBIC car lights: four short LED strips that tuck under the dashboard and along the door sills and light the footwells in colour.

Govee RGBIC car lights need no wiring at all
These Govee RGBIC car lights run off the 12V cigarette lighter socket. No stripping wires, no tapping into the fuse box, no trim panels removed, no risk to a warranty.
The four strips are 30cm each and adhesive backed. They tuck under the dashboard and along the door sills where the wiring can be hidden behind existing trim. The whole job is an afternoon with a cloth and some patience, not a visit to an auto electrician.
RGBIC in a footwell
Each strip carries several colours at once and can run a gradient down its length, rather than glowing one flat colour.
In a car that reads as movement: colour drifting along the sill as you drive rather than a static block of red. It is the difference between the cheap strips sold at every roadside and something that looks fitted.
Thirty scenes, four music modes
The app carries 30 preset scene modes and a DIY editor for building your own, so you are not stuck with whatever the manufacturer thought looked good.
Four music modes run off the phone microphone, so the footwells move with whatever is playing. Sensitivity is adjustable, which matters in a car where road noise is competing with the music.
Bluetooth, because a car has no Wi-Fi
Control is over Bluetooth from the Govee Home app on your phone. There is no Wi-Fi radio in these and none is needed.
That does mean no voice control and no scheduling, which is the correct trade in a vehicle. The lights come on with the ignition and are set from your phone when parked.
A word about where you drive
Interior lighting rules vary between countries and between traffic authorities, and enforcement in Dar is not something we are going to guess at on a product page. Check what is acceptable where you drive before you fit anything bright in the driver's view.
Total strip length is 120cm across the four pieces, which is sized for footwells and sills rather than for lighting a whole cabin. If you want a strip for a room instead, the 5 metre RGBIC strip is the indoor version. Govee list the car range at govee.com.

Specifications
| Type | RGBIC interior car light strips |
|---|---|
| Model | H7090 |
| Strips | 4 strips, 30 cm each, 120 cm in total |
| Colour | RGBIC, several colours at once per strip |
| Power | 12 V DC through the cigarette lighter socket |
| Control | Bluetooth, Govee Home app |
| Scene modes | 30, plus a DIY editor |
| Music modes | 4, microphone driven |
| Fitting | Adhesive backed, no wiring, no cutting |
| Subscription | None |

Questions
Does anything need to be wired in?
No. The strips are adhesive backed and the cable ends in a 12 V plug for the cigarette lighter socket. Nothing in the car has to be cut or spliced.
Will it fit my car?
The four strips are 30 cm each and go wherever there is a flat, clean surface out of sight, usually under the dash and along the door sills. Fitting depends on your cabin rather than on the make of car.
Does it turn off with the engine?
It is powered from the cigarette lighter socket, so it follows whatever that socket does in your car. In most cars that means it cuts when the ignition is off.
Do the lights follow music?
Yes. There are four music modes driven by a microphone, and 30 preset scenes besides.
Does it need Wi-Fi?
No. It runs over Bluetooth from the Govee Home app on your phone, which is what you want in a car.
